Protein attributes
| Sequence length | 826 AA. |
| Sequence status | Complete. |
| Sequence processing | The displayed sequence is further processed into a mature form. |
| Protein existence | Evidence at protein level. |
General annotation (Comments)
| Subcellular location | Membrane; Single-pass type I membrane protein Potential. |
| Sequence similarities | Belongs to the FAM171 family. |

Sequence annotation (Features)
| Feature key | Position(s) | Length | Description | Graphical view | Feature identifier | ||||
Molecule processing | |||||||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Signal peptide | 1 – 29 | 29 | Potential | ||||||
| Chain | 30 – 826 | 797 | Protein FAM171A2 | PRO_0000328771 | |||||
Regions | |||||||||
| Topological domain | 30 – 315 | 286 | Extracellular Potential | ||||||
| Transmembrane | 316 – 336 | 21 | Potential | ||||||
| Topological domain | 337 – 826 | 490 | Cytoplasmic Potential | ||||||
| Compositional bias | 474 – 480 | 7 | Poly-Pro | ||||||
| Compositional bias | 550 – 607 | 58 | Gly-rich | ||||||
| Compositional bias | 715 – 722 | 8 | Poly-Pro | ||||||
Amino acid modifications | |||||||||
| Glycosylation | 66 | 1 | N-linked (GlcNAc...) Ref.3 | ||||||
| Glycosylation | 201 | 1 | N-linked (GlcNAc...) Potential | ||||||
| Glycosylation | 221 | 1 | N-linked (GlcNAc...) Potential | ||||||
| Glycosylation | 265 | 1 | N-linked (GlcNAc...) Potential | ||||||
